Transaction 98091be20808ef93c67ab98e4d4af9b9ca7cc6abb75e5c1ff8adf2fa13e40ebc
1 Input
1 Output
-
98091be20808ef93c67ab98e4d4af9b9ca7cc6abb75e5c1ff8adf2fa13e40ebc:0
- value
- 5447886
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c3d5d25d11658cdf86343de51dc2b04b3881a52
- address
- bc1qhs746fw3zevvm7rrg009rhptqjecsxjju5s5tf